Dietary Measures
1. Nourishing your hair from within is vital. Incorporate foods rich in vitamins A, C, E, biotin, and omega-3 fatty acids into your diet. These nutrients promote hair growth and strengthen hair follicles.
2. Including protein-rich foods such as fish, eggs, beans, and lentils can help repair the damage caused by keratin treatments and stimulate hair growth.
3. Stay hydrated by consuming an adequate amount of water daily, as dehydration can lead to brittle and weak hair.
DIY Hair Masks and Treatments
4. A nourishing hair mask made from ingredients like avocado, coconut oil, and honey can provide deep hydration and reduce hair fall. Apply this mask once a week and leave it on for at least 30 minutes before rinsing.
5. Massaging your scalp with essential oils like rosemary, lavender, or peppermint oil can enhance blood circulation and promote hair growth. Mix a few drops of oil with a carrier oil, such as coconut or jojoba oil, and gently massage onto your scalp before shampooing.
6. Avoid using heat-styling tools excessively after a keratin treatment. Heat can further damage fragile hair, leading to increased hair fall. Embrace air drying or use heat protectants if styling tools are necessary.
Expert Advice and Professional Treatments
7. Consult a trichologist or dermatologist to assess the underlying cause of your hair fall. They can recommend targeted treatments or medications to address the issue effectively.
8. Regular trims every 6 to 8 weeks can prevent split ends and breakage, minimizing hair fall. Book an appointment with a professional hairstylist to ensure precise and healthy trimming.
9. Opt for keratin treatments that are specifically formulated to minimize hair fall. Discuss your concerns with your stylist, and they can suggest suitable products or alternatives for future treatments.
10. If your hair fall is severe and persistent even after trying various solutions, consider temporary or permanent hair loss solutions like hair extensions or hair transplant procedures. However, thorough research and consultation with experts are essential before making a decision.
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
1. Can I apply the DIY hair mask more frequently for better results?
A: It is best to stick to the recommended once-a-week application to avoid product buildup and scalp irritation.
2. Are there any side effects of essential oils on the scalp?
A: Essential oils, when used in appropriate dilutions, usually do not cause any side effects. However, it is always advisable to conduct a patch test and consult with a professional before use.
3. How long does it take to see results from professional hair loss treatments?
A: The timeline for results may vary based on the individual and the treatment being administered. It is recommended to follow the prescribed treatment plan and have realistic expectations.
4. Can keratin treatments cause permanent hair loss?
A: Keratin treatments, when performed correctly, should not cause permanent hair loss. However, improper application or excessive heat can lead to damage and breakage. Ensure you choose an experienced stylist.
5. Are there any alternative methods to keratin treatments that do not cause hair fall?
A: Yes, there are alternative treatments like Japanese straightening or digital perms that can provide similar results without causing excessive hair fall. Consult with a professional to determine the best option for your hair.
